Syberon Posted June 29, 2018 Share Posted June 29, 2018 I found that very often iCUE displays that mouse is charging even with unplugged cable after PC wake up from sleep. To resovle this problem i have to plug in and plug out cable on running PC with iCUE. After this battery status starts to show correctly. I use last version of iCUE 3.4.95 How to reproduce: 1. Turn on PC and iCUE 2. Plug in wire to mouse to start charging 3. Turn PC to sleep mode. 4. Unplug cable from mouse 5. Wake up PC from sleep mode After wake up iCUE continue to show that mouse is still charging even with cable disconnected. And another issue related to charge - iCUE shows incorrect battery level after charging with Qi wireless charger. How to reproduce: 1. Turn on PC and iCUE 2. Use mouse in wireless mode to drain battery to "low" or "critical low" level. 3. Put mouse on Qi charger for a few hours 4. Turn PC to sleep mode 5. Wake up PC from sleep mode After wake up iCUE continue to show the battery level which was before PC goes to sleep mode ("low" or "critical low"). I can't find the 100% working solution for resuming display normal battery level. Some times it fixes after few plug/unplug cable, sometimes this not fixes and battery level normalizes after a some time (half hour or hour). I do not know exactly that this problem related to iCUE or mouse firmware but i think this is important problem for wireless device and needs to be resolved asap. And another problem - why mouse shows 75% battery when it fully charged? It seems to me that there are too many problems concerning charging the Dark Core and it's time to solve them. Is not it? Syberon Posted June 30, 2018 Author Share Posted June 30, 2018 It seems that the problem is in the mouse firmware. Now i tried to reproduce this with full PC shutdown. 1. Turn on PC and iCUE 2. Plug in wire to mouse to start charging 3. Shutdown PC 4. Unplug cable from mouse on shutted down PC 5. Turn on PC and iCUE After Windows and iCUE starts it shows that mouse is charging even with cable disconnected. Same with wireless charging - mouse shows incorrect battery level after shutdown/turn on PC.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
